WORDS OF ADVICE

My dog Poncho passed away last week. I want to be up front and let everyone know I am not writing this based on grief or emotion. Poncho had fetch pet insurance for 10 years give or take a year@ $55 per month. I took him to the emergency vet two days before he passed and was billed $755 - my deductible from fetch was $500 with a 70 % copay. I filed a claim and was rewarded $21. I don’t understand how I paid $55 a month for ten years which is over $6000 in total and fetch calculated my copy first before my deductible. WORDS OF ADVISE- read the fine print- pet insurance is not worth it. In respond to fetch- why is the copay administered before the deductible? Also, I was informed that I have an automatic $500 deductible every time my policy renewed? Like I said above- fetch pet insurance is a waste of money. You’re better off getting an interest free credit card. Hindsight is 20/20- I trusted fetch to aid in my payments. I feel I have been penalized because my dog wasn’t sick multiple times in one year or sick for a long period of time. I understand the point of insurance but charging a copay first before taking out the deductible does not benefit the consumer at all.
